Skip to content

HomeEmployee onboarding and offboarding automationsInternal Administration and HR AutomationEmployee onboarding and offboarding automations

Employee onboarding and offboarding automations

Purpose

1.1. Automate employee onboarding and offboarding processes for city government offices to ensure compliance, data integrity, security, rapid provisioning/deprovisioning, and resource efficiency.
1.2. Standardize HR operations, automate documentation, automated provisioning of access, automate orientation scheduling, automate device assignment, automate benefits enrollment, automate termination tasks, and automate notifications for all involved departments.
1.3. Reduce manual errors, automate audit trails, increase workforce productivity, and enable auditing of all automated actions for internal administration.

Trigger Conditions

2.1. Automated HR system record creation or update (new employee or termination event).
2.2. Automated request from a department head to onboard/offboard via internal portal.
2.3. Scheduled automated batch onboardings or offboardings (seasonal, intern cycles).
2.4. Automated detection of badge assignment or badge return for physical access.
2.5. Automated email received from a defined authoritative sender (e.g., HR email alias).

Platform Variants

3.1. Microsoft Azure Active Directory
• Feature/Setting: Automated user account creation/deactivation by configuring SCIM API; automate group assignments.
3.2. Okta
• Feature/Setting: Automate user lifecycle workflows with Okta Workflows; setting: Enable automated rules for onboarding/offboarding.
3.3. ServiceNow
• Feature/Setting: Automate HR Service Delivery flows; Use IntegrationHub to connect provisioning APIs.
3.4. Workday
• Feature/Setting: Automate business process framework "Hire" and "Terminate" events by configuring Workday API triggers.
3.5. BambooHR
• Feature/Setting: Configure webhook on employee creation/termination; automate downstream integrations.
3.6. Google Workspace (Admin SDK)
• Feature/Setting: Automate user creation/removal scripts using Admin Directory API, with automated organizational unit assignment.
3.7. Slack
• Feature/Setting: Configure automated invitation or removal from workspace/channels via Slack SCIM API and admin endpoints.
3.8. Zoom
• Feature/Setting: Automate provisioning/de-provisioning of accounts via Zoom User API; automate license assignment.
3.9. DocuSign
• Feature/Setting: Automate sending of onboarding/offboarding contracts; configure API for automated template dispatch.
3.10. Zendesk
• Feature/Setting: Automate setup/removal of agent accounts with Zendesk Admin API.
3.11. Salesforce
• Feature/Setting: Automate permission set assignment/removal via User Management API on onboarding/offboarding event.
3.12. Freshservice
• Feature/Setting: Automate ticket generation for IT provisioning/deprovisioning using Freshservice Webhooks and APIs.
3.13. Dropbox Business
• Feature/Setting: Automate folder access and account provisioning via Dropbox Business API.
3.14. Trello
• Feature/Setting: Automate guest or member invitation/deletion to boards using Trello REST API on HR events.
3.15. Jira (Atlassian)
• Feature/Setting: Automate onboarding/offboarding workflow issue creation and user role management using Jira REST API.
3.16. Greenhouse
• Feature/Setting: Automatically trigger onboarding tasks via Greenhouse Onboarding API; automate background check task assignment.
3.17. SAP SuccessFactors
• Feature/Setting: Automate onboarding process triggers and offboarding tasklists through OData API integration.
3.18. Twilio
• Feature/Setting: Send automated onboarding/offboarding SMS to employees via Twilio Messaging API.
3.19. SendGrid
• Feature/Setting: Automate onboarding/offboarding email sequences via SendGrid Mail Send API.
3.20. ADP Workforce Now
• Feature/Setting: Trigger ADP Events API to automate benefits setup and exit task automations on lifecycle changes.
3.21. SAP Concur
• Feature/Setting: Automate travel and expense account creation/deletion via Concur API based on HR system events.
3.22. GitHub
• Feature/Setting: Automate user invitations or removals from organization repositories and teams via GitHub Admin API.
3.23. Gusto
• Feature/Setting: Automate payroll onboarding/offboarding through Gusto API linked to HR triggering events.
3.24. Asana
• Feature/Setting: Automate task assignments and user role adjustments during onboarding/offboarding using Asana API.
3.25. Box
• Feature/Setting: Automate folder and document access provisioning/deprovisioning via Box API sync with employee status.

Benefits

4.1. Automates full-cycle onboarding/offboarding processes, reducing administrative burden and time-to-productivity.
4.2. Minimizes security and compliance risks by instantly automating account provisioning and access removal.
4.3. Enables consistent, auditable, and standardized automated handling of employee lifecycle actions.
4.4. Improves cross-departmental collaboration through automated notifications and task coordination.
4.5. Supports scalability, automating processes as staff size and complexity grows without increasing HR labor.

Leave a Reply

Your email address will not be published. Required fields are marked *